#c38007 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c38007 is composed of 76.5% red, 50.2% green and 2.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.4% magenta, 96.4% yellow and 23.5% black. It has a hue angle of 38.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.1% and a lightness of 39.6%. #c38007 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0e with #870100. Closest websafe color is: #cc9900.

#c38007 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c38007 has RGB values of R:195, G:128, B:7 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.96,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12812295.
